#907bd2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#907bd2 is composed of 56.5% red, 48.2%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31.4% cyan, 41.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 254.5 degrees, a saturation of 49.2% and a lightness of 65.3%. #907bd2 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ff6ff with #2100a5.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

#907bd2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#907bd2 has RGB values of R:144, G:123, B:210 and CMYK values of C:0.31, M:0.41,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 9468882.

Shades and Tints of #907bd2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#07050e is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#907bd2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a5a4a9 is the less saturated color, while #7b52fb is the most saturated one.
